.footer {
    background-color:rgb(17 87 112);
    min-height:0px;
    padding-top:20px;
    padding-bottom:20px;
    display:flex;
    flex-wrap: wrap;
    /* justify-content: center; */
    align-content: center;
}
.footer-links {
    display:flex;
    flex-wrap: wrap;
    /* justify-content: center; */
    align-content: center;
}
.footer-links a {
    color:#FFFFFF;
    margin:20px;
    font-family: 'Lato';
    font-size:20px;
    text-decoration: none;
}
.footer-links a:first-child {
    margin-left:0;
}